Seven OPEC+ producers will add 188,000 barrels a day in August

Seven members of the OPEC+ group said on July 5 that they will implement a production adjustment of 188,000 barrels a day in August, unwinding a further slice of the additional voluntary cuts they announced in April 2023. The seven are Saudi Arabia, Russia, Iraq, Kuwait, Kazakhstan, Algeria and Oman. The statement says the remaining voluntary adjustments may be returned in part or in full depending on market conditions, and that the group retains the option to pause or reverse. John Power at Al Jazeera reported the meeting, and put total OPEC+ output at 33.13 million barrels a day in May, against 42.77 million in February. The seven also said they intend to compensate for volumes produced above quota since January 2024. They meet again on August 2.
